Legal impasse or excuse for inaction? The state of play in the efforts to seize oligarchs’ assets

Read here: https://fpc.org.uk/legal-impasse-or-excuse-for-inaction-the-state-of-play-in-the-efforts-to-seize-oligarchs-assets/